The Mathematics Behind the Gallon Calculator Fish Tank Determining the volume of standard rectangle-shaped aquariums is simple, relying on fundamental geometry. The formula converts cubic inches or cubic centimeters into liquid gallons. The Formula for Rectangular Tanks: Measure the interior length, width, and height in inches. Multiply Length × Width × Height to get the volume in cubic inches. Divide the outcome by 231 (because there are 231 cubic inches in an US liquid gallon). ₤ ₤ \ text Gallons = \ frac \ text Length (in) \ times \ text Width (in) \ times \ text Height (in) 231 ₤ ₤ Example Calculation: A basic breeder tank steps 36 inches long, 18 inches broad, and 16 inches high. ₤ 36 \ times 18 \ times 16 = 10,368 \ text cubic inches ₤ ₤ 10,368 \ div 231 = 44.88 \ text gallons ₤ Common Aquarium Sizes and Their Capacities To assist imagine basic setups, the table listed below details typical aquarium dimensions along with their estimated water volumes. Cube 12 12 12 5 Gallons ~ 4.5 Gallons Standard 20 10 12 10 Gallons ~ 8.5 Gallons Long 30 12 12 20 Gallons ~ 17 Gallons High 24 12 16 20 Gallons ~ 18 Gallons Basic 36 18 16 40 Gallons ~ 35 Gallons Standard 48 13 20 55 Gallons ~ 48 Gallons Basic 48 18 21 75 Gallons ~ 68 Gallons Beyond Rectangles: Calculating Oddly Shaped Tanks Aquariums come in a sensational array of shapes-- bow fronts, cubes, cylinders, and hexes. Standard length-times-width formulas do not apply to these designs. Aquarists should adjust their calculations based on the geometry of the tank. 1. Bow Front Tanks Bow front tanks include a flat back and sides with a curved front glass panel. The Formula: Calculate the volume of the rectangle-shaped back area first. Then, approximate the additional volume included by the bow. A safe general rule for basic bow fronts is to take the volume calculated as a rectangular shape and multiply it by 1.15 to represent the curved glass. 2. Round Tanks Cylinder tanks are spectacular focal points, however computing their volume needs the formula for the volume of a cylinder. The Formula: ₤ \ pi \ times \ text radius ^ 2 \ times \ text height \ div 231 ₤ Tip: Measure the diameter, divide by 2 to get the radius, square it, increase by pi (3.14159 ), increase by the water height, and divide by 231. 3. Hexagonal Tanks Hex tanks have six sides of equivalent width. The Formula: Calculating the location of a regular hexagon needs specialized geometric solutions, making an online gallon calculator aquarium tool the simplest and most precise choice for these unique styles. How Substrate and Hardscape Impact Your Gallonage A common risk for newbies is failing to account for displacement. Water can not inhabit the area currently used up by solid items. When preparing an aquarium, several aspects displace water: Substrate (Sand, Gravel, Aqua soil): A 2-inch layer of gravel in a 50-gallon tank can quickly displace 5 to 7 gallons of water. Rocks and Driftwood: Large pieces of petrified wood, dragon stone, or heavy driftwood lower the overall water capability considerably. 3D Backgrounds: Thick foam or resin background setups can rob a tank of numerous gallons of swimming space. Displacement Estimation Checklist: Light Substrate Layer (1 inch): Subtract roughly 5% from overall volume. Heavy Substrate Layer (3+ inches): Subtract roughly 10% to 12% from overall volume. Light Hardscape (Few little rocks): Subtract 2% to 3% from total volume. Heavy Hardscape (Large rocks & & massive driftwood): Subtract 10% to 15% from overall volume. Filtering Requirements Filters ought to ideally turn over the total water volume of the aquarium 4 to 10 times per hour. If a gallon calculator determines a tank holds exactly 40 gallons of water, the picked filter should possess a flow rate of at least 160 to 400 gallons per hour (GPH), depending upon the bioload and whether the fish prefer fast-flowing or calm water. 3.
